What's the best time of year to travel to Indian River with my pet?
When you’re traveling with pets, keeping track of the weather can help you make the trip more safe and fun for everyone. The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 63°F, while the coldest months are February and January with an average of 24°F. The snowiest months in Indian River are January, February, March, and October, with each month seeing an average of 12 inches of snowfall.
What is there to see and do with your pet in Indian River?
Known for its hiking trails and parks, Indian River has lots to offer visitors. See the local sights and visit Burt Lake State Park and Burt Lake. While you’re there, make sure you don’t miss Cross In The Woods National Shrine and Indian River Golf Club.
